LA's legendary Cinerama Dome will reopen, bouncing back from pandemic bankruptcy

The iconic Cinerama Dome in Los Angeles is set to reopen after falling into bankruptcy during the pandemic, marking a significant comeback for this legendary theater known for its unparalleled Hollywood experience. The historic venue, which once showcased groundbreaking widescreen technology, had been closed since March 2020, but now it's back with new ownership and plans for a grand reopening. This revival not only brings back a piece of cinematic history but also underscores the resilience of local cultural institutions in the face of global challenges. Fans and cinephiles alike are excited about this return to the big screen, signaling a hopeful recovery for the theater industry.
